This creature was documented in the early times of man. They were sacred as they could heal any human injury with only a simple trade/sacrifice of a healthy lamb. Many were known to be blind, just because of the effects of their magic. Any time they would heal a human, it would take a small part of themselves. Humans who recieved treatment from these creatures were documented to have abnormally long and healthy lives.
As time passed, the villigaes with these creatures were ambused by evil demons in pursuit of obtaining the creatures. Village after villiage was destroyed and it was eventually decided that for the safety of the remaining humans, these creatures had to be removed from any human contact. Though as useful as they were, the death rate of humans was greatly higher than the birth rate due to the attacks. All remaining creatures were sent into deep jungles, and safely away from the demons who desired their flesh. Today, there are a legends of this magnificent creature, and some people have claimed to have seen it, but no one is for sure if they still exist, or if they ever existed in the first place.
